| Compare the values of the buoyancy force acting on the swimmer in fresh and salt water, assuming that the volume of the swimmer is approximately 1.5m ^ 3. The density of seawater is 1030kg \ m ^ 3.
The buoyancy values will be the same, since Fout. = mg, and mg = const. Only the volume of the submerged part of the swimmer will change: p1gV1 = p2gV2, => V1 = 1.03V2.
